What does the Bible say about dreams?

Acts 2:17 NIV “In the last days, God says, I will pour out my Spirit on all people. Your sons and daughters will prophesy, your young men will see visions, your old men will dream dreams.”

  1. Dreams are future oriented.
  2. Dreams are visual.
  3. Dreams are Spiritual.
  4. Dreams bring glory to God.

Biblical Dreams

A dream is initiated by the Spirit of God, giving you a picture of what is yet to come and will ultimately bring glory to God.

Jeremiah 29:11 NIV  “For I know the plans I have for you,” declares the Lord, “plans to prosper you and not to harm you, plans to give you hope and a future.”
